Préfixer les styles des éléments de tableau avec la propriété HtmlSaveOptions.TableCssId
Scénarios d’utilisation possibles
Aspose.Cells vous permet de préfixer les styles des éléments de tableau avec la propriété HtmlSaveOptions.table_css_id. Supposons que vous définissiez cette propriété avec une valeur comme MyTest_TableCssId, alors vous trouverez les styles des éléments de tableau comme indiqué ci-dessous
table#MyTest_TableCssId
#MyTest_TableCssId tr
#MyTest_TableCssId col
#MyTest_TableCssId br
etc.
La capture d’écran suivante montre l’effet de l’utilisation de la propriété HtmlSaveOptions.table_css_id sur le HTML de sortie.
Préfixer les styles des éléments de table avec la propriété HtmlSaveOptions.TableCssId
Le code d’exemple suivant montre comment utiliser la propriété HtmlSaveOptions.table_css_id. Veuillez vérifier le fichier HTML de sortie (60489790.zip) généré par le code pour une référence.
Code d’exemple
from aspose.cells import HtmlSaveOptions, Workbook | |
from aspose.pydrawing import Color | |
# For complete examples and data files, please go to https:# github.com/aspose-cells/Aspose.Cells-for-.NET | |
# Create workbook object | |
wb = Workbook() | |
# Access first worksheet | |
ws = wb.worksheets[0] | |
# Access cell B5 and put value inside it | |
cell = ws.cells.get("B5") | |
cell.put_value("This is some text.") | |
# Set the style of the cell - font color is Red | |
st = cell.get_style() | |
st.font.color = Color.red | |
cell.set_style(st) | |
# Specify html save options - specify table css id | |
opts = HtmlSaveOptions() | |
opts.table_css_id = "MyTest_TableCssId" | |
# Save the workbook in html | |
wb.save("outputTableCssId.html", opts) |